2015秋北语操作系统试卷和答案 联系客服

发布时间 : 星期日 文章2015秋北语操作系统试卷和答案更新完毕开始阅读2e99ef555901020207409cd7

北京语言大学网络教育学院

《操作系统》模拟试卷一

一、【单项选择题】(本大题共15小题,每小题2分,共30分)在每小题列出的四个选项中只有一个选项是符合题目要求的,请将正确选项前的字母填在答题卷相应题号处。 1、虚拟存储管理技术,不能以( A )存储管理为基础实现。 [A] 分区 [B] 分页式 [C] 分段式 [D] 段页式

2、在请求页式存储管理中,发生页面时就会产生缺页中断,它属于( D )中断。

[B] I/O [A] 硬件故障

[C] 访管 [D] 程序 3、固定分区中的重定位方法采用( B )方法。 [A] 动态重定位 [B] 静态重定位 [C] 以上两者均可 [D] 随机重定位 4、CPU在管态下可以执行( C )。 [A] 特权指令 [B] 非特权指令 [C] 全部指令 [D] 非法指令 5、解决进程间互斥的问题可以使用( A )。 [A] 信号量和P, V操作 [B] 信箱通讯方式 [C] 特权指令 [D] 消息缓冲方式

6、一个文件系统采用二级目录结构,它的两张目录分别是( C )。 [A] 系统目录和子目录 [B] 根目录和子目录 [C] 主目录和用户目录 [D] 用户目录和子目录

7、将系统资源进行统一编号,实行按顺序分配的策略,可破坏产生死锁的( D )条件。 [A] 互斥 [B] 占有并等待 [C] 不可抢占 [D] 循环等待 8、指定一个处理器为主处理器,其它处理器皆为从处理器的多处理器系统是( D )系统。

[A] 分布式多处理器 [B] 集中式多处理器 [C] 对称式多处理器 [D] 主从式多处理器

9、多道程序设计系统中,对共享资源的使用要互斥执行,所谓临界区是指( D )。 [A] 缓冲区 [B] 数据区 [C] 堆栈段 [D] 程序段 10、( A )的优点是查找速度比其他方法快。 [A] 连续分配 [B] 链接分配 [C] 索引分配 [D] 顺序分配 11、进程的属性包括( C )。

[A] 进程就是程序,或者说,进程是程序的另一种叫法

[B] 一个被创建了的进程,在它消灭之前,在任何时刻总是处于3种基本状态之一 [C] 多个不同的进程可以包含相同的程序

[D] 一个处于等待队列中的进程,即使进入其他状态,仍然被放在等待队列之中 12、死锁的预防是根据( C )而采取措施实现的。 [A] 配置足够的系统资源 [B] 使进程的推进顺序合理

[C] 破环死锁的四个必要条件之一 [D] 防止系统进入不安全状态

13、信号量上的P、V操作,是( A )。 [A] 低级进程通信原语 [B] 高级进程通信原语 [C] 系统调用命令 [D] 机器指令

14、如果所花费的时间比处理时间短的多,那么使用缓冲技术( B )。 [A] 最有效 [B] 几乎无效 [C] 匹配最好 [D] 以上都不是 15、在分时操作系统中,进程调度经常采用( C )算法。 [A] 先来先服务 [B] 最高优先权 [C] 时间片轮转 [D] 随机 二、【多项选择题】(本大题共5小题,每小题3分,共15分)在每小题列出的四个选项中有二至四个选项是符合题目要求的,请将正确选项前的字母填在答题卷相应题号处。多选、少选、错选均无分。

16、在进程基本调度状态转换时,会出现的情况是(ABD )。 [A] 就绪到运行 [B] 运行到阻塞 [C] 就绪到阻塞 [D] 阻塞到就绪 17、可变分区的存储分配算法一般有( ABC )。 [A] 最佳适应法 [B] 最先适应法 [C] 最坏适应法 [D] 先进先出调度算法

18、要防止死锁的发生,可以破坏4个必要条件,破坏( BCD )条件是实际的。 [A] 互斥 [B] 不可抢占 [C] 部分分配 [D] 循环等待 19、下面的说法错误的是( ABC )。 [A] 引入线程后,CPU只能在线程间切换 [B] 引入线程后,CPU仍然在进程间切换 [C] 线程的切换不会引起进程的切换 [D] 线程的切换可能引起进程的切换

20、下面的论述中正确的包括( ACD )。

[A] 如果P、V操作使用不当,系统仍可能发生死锁

[B] 使用P、V操作进行资源分配,可以完全避免死锁的发生 [C] 系统处于不安全状态,并不一定就发生死锁

[D] 银行家算法是在保证系统处于安全状态下,才答应把资源分配给申请者 三、【判断题】(本大题共10小题,每小题2分,共20分)正确的填T,错误的填F,填在答题卷相应题号处。

21、在操作系统中,信号量表示资源的实体,它是一个与队列有关的整型变量,其值仅能由P, V操作来改变。 ( T ) 22、在引进线程概念的操作系统中,进程是系统调度的基本单位,同时也是独立分配资源的基本单位。 ( F ) 23、同步是指异步事件能按照要求的时序进行,以达到合作进程间协调一致地工作。 ( T ) 24、一个程序可能对应多个进程,一个进程可以包含多个程序。 ( T ) 25、文件系统中分配存储空间的基本单位是记录。 ( F ) 26、在单处理器系统中,采用开关中断方法可以实现进程间互斥。 ( T ) 27、对临界资源应采取互斥访问方式来实现共享。 ( T ) 28、分页是存储管理中,页的大小是可以不相等的。 ( F ) 29、用户级线程是CPU调度的基本单位。 ( F ) 30、在固定分区存储管理中,每个分区的大小是相同的。 ( F ) 四、【名词解释】(本大题共5小题,每小题5分,共25分)请将答案填写在答题卷相应题号处。

31、通道 :一个专用的输入输出I/O处理器。

32、多处理器系统多处理器系统:具有两个或两个以上CPU,共享存储器、I/O通道,I/O设备,并由一个操作系统控制的计算机系统。

33、操作系统:系统软件中最基本的部分—用以控制和管理系统资源,方便用户使用计算机的程序的集合。

34、多道程序设计:多道程序设计:把一个以上的作业存放在主存中,并且同时处于运行状态。这些作业共享处理器的时间和外部设备等其他资源。

35、系统的吞吐量:单位时间内系统所处理的作业个数。 五、【论述题】(本大题共1小题,每小题10分,共10分)请将答案填写在答题卷相应题号处。

36、有一单方向行驶的公路桥,每次只允许一辆汽车通过,当汽车到达桥头时,若桥上没车,便可以上桥;否则,需等待,直到桥上的汽车下桥为止。若每一辆汽车为一个进程,请用P,V操作编程实现。 解:汽车进程pi(i=1,2,3) 到达桥头 P(S) 上桥行驶 到达桥另一端

V(S)

信号量的初值:S=1

《操作系统》模拟试卷二

一、【单项选择题】(本大题共15小题,每小题2分,共30分)在每小题列出的四个选项中只有一个选项是符合题目要求的,请将正确选项前的字母填在答题卷相应题号处。 1、一个管程,管理着( A )。 [A] 一个临界资源 [B] 若干临界资源 [C] 所有临界资源 [D] 没有限制 2、( C )系统中各处理器地位平等,系统使用处理器池的概念来管理系统中多个处理器。

[A] 分布式多处理器 [B] 集中式多处理器 [C] 对称式多处理器 [D] 主从式多处理器 3、信号量按其用途可分为一般信号量和( A )。 [A] 特殊信号量 [B] 二元信号量 [C] 三元信号量 [D] 多元信号量 4、( B )基本原则是按照作业到达系统或进程进入就绪队列的先后次序来选择。 [A] 优先级调度算法 [B] 先进先出调度算法 [C] 时间片轮换算法 [D] 最短进程优先调度算法 5、文件路径名是指( C )。 [A] 文件名和文件扩展名

[B] 一系列的目录文件名和该文件的文件名

[C] 从根目录到该文件所经历的路径中各符号的集合 [D] 目录文件名和文件名的集合

6、文件中的记录,顺序地存储到连续的物理盘块中,这种文件的结构是( A )。 [A] 顺序文件 [B] 索引顺序文件 [C] 索引文件 [D] 直接文件 7、计算机系统中判别是否有中断事件发生应是在( B )。 [A] 进程切换时 [B] 执行完一条指令后 [C] 执行P操作后 [D] 由用户态转入核心态时

8、在多进程的系统中,各进程应该互斥进入临界区。所谓临界区是指( D )。 [A] 一个缓冲区 [B] 一段数据区 [C] 同步机制 [D] 一段程序 9、多个进程竞争使用共享资源的情况称为( A )。 [A] 互斥 [B] 同步 [C] 临界 [D] 死锁

10、通过共享设备使独享设备变成可共享的虚拟设备的技术称为( C )。 [A] 缓冲区技术 [B] 交换技术